About Nianda
- What kind of experience do you have?
Teaching music is my passion, I have been teaching for over 8 years.
I work in schools for Merton Music Foundation and Bromley Music Trust.
Primary schools and secondary school experience as well as A level students.
I use a range of Methods and in my experience every student comes with unique individuality and goals.
My lessons include traditional teaching methods of technique, tonality and coordination combined with learning activities that are designed to support the learning of sight reading, music theory and aural.
I will chose he right Exam board for the individual student.
I have experience taking students from Initial - Grade 8 with the Associated Board of the Royal Schools of Music (ABRSM) , Rockschool Popular Piano or Trinity College

- Where and with whom did you train?
I studied Advanced Level Piano technique at I studied Advanced Level Piano technique at Kingston University London with various highly qualified pianists. I trained towards an ARSM Performance diploma and achieved accreditation in 2017.
I have studied at Trinity College London and qualified as a LTCL Instrumental Teacher. LTCL is equivalent to a full time completion of a degree.
Teaching is a separate skill of its own merit, and I have been trained into the art of teaching piano using a range of resources and assessment methods that appeal to individual learners. Through many years experience working in various schools, I know many different approaches to piano tuition and created my own teaching style using a multi-sensory approach.
I train students for ABRSM and Trinity exams and if they love learning Pop music, then I also train students for the Popular Piano syllabus.
Rockschool is currently is an up and coming exam board and very popular at Harris Academy Secondary, where I launched the program to inspire students to learn music they relate to. If you love it, you'll learn it much quicker!

- Tell me about some of your current students.
I teach in Secondary and Primary schools and I have a lot of experience giving students the best possible experience in their music education.
I teach at Darrick wood Secondary school once a week, where all students are training for ABRSM Classical Piano Exam with students ranging from beginner to Grade 6.
I teach at Harris Academy where I have put all student on the Rockschool Popular Piano syllabus. Pieces from Rihanna Beyoncé Coldplay. The music department and I have been surprised at how extremely popular it has been. I also teach groups and students enjoy ensemble weeks and quizzes.
I teach at a Primary school in Merton every Friday. I have learnt to never underestimate the power of reward stickers! There I teach students through the 'Piano Adventures Syllabus.' The students love the learn catchy melodies and songs they know. We play duets and have quizzes. Students perform at yearly school concerts.
I also teach from home, I use a multi-sensory approach, so I use a range of activities in my lessons to keep students engaged in learning. We use flash cards, have music theory quizzes, play duets, listening games and use music iPad apps. It is important to me that my students become fluent sight-readers and learn to read notes fluently.
